Overview of Estate Management Services
Estate management services involve the professional management and administration of properties, ensuring their maintenance, operation, and financial performance. These services are crucial for property owners, investors, and landlords to maximize the value of their real estate assets.
Key Responsibilities in Estate Management Services
- Property Maintenance: Regular inspections, repairs, and upkeep to ensure properties are in good condition.
- Tenant Relations: Handling tenant inquiries, addressing concerns, and managing lease agreements.
- Financial Management: Collecting rent, budgeting expenses, and financial reporting to property owners.
- Legal Compliance: Ensuring properties adhere to local regulations, zoning laws, and safety standards.
Common Challenges in Estate Management
- High Turnover Rates: Dealing with frequent tenant turnovers can disrupt cash flow and require constant marketing and leasing efforts.
- Maintenance Issues: Balancing the need for regular maintenance and repairs with cost-effective solutions to preserve property value.
- Market Volatility: Fluctuations in real estate markets can impact property values, rental rates, and investment returns.
Types of Estate Management Services
When it comes to estate management services, there are different types that cater to various property needs. Let's explore the specific requirements and responsibilities associated with each type:
Residential Estate Management
Residential estate management services focus on managing properties such as houses, apartments, and condominiums. The specific requirements for this type of service include ensuring the maintenance of common areas, addressing tenant concerns, collecting rent, and overseeing repairs and renovations.
Commercial Estate Management
Commercial estate management services are geared towards managing properties used for business purposes, such as office buildings, retail spaces, and industrial complexes. The responsibilities associated with commercial estate management include lease negotiations, property marketing, tenant relations, and financial reporting.
Industrial Estate Management
Industrial estate management services involve managing properties like warehouses, manufacturing plants, and distribution centers. The specific requirements for this type of service include compliance with safety regulations, overseeing equipment maintenance, managing logistics, and optimizing operational efficiency.
Tools and Technologies in Estate Management
In the modern era, estate management services have been revolutionized by the integration of various tools and technologies. These advancements have streamlined processes, improved efficiency, and enhanced overall service delivery.
Software Applications for Estate Management
There are several software applications specifically designed to cater to the needs of estate management professionals. These tools offer a range of features such as property management, tenant screening, maintenance tracking, financial reporting, and more. Some popular examples include:
- AppFolio Property Manager: A comprehensive software solution that enables property managers to effectively manage their portfolios, automate tasks, and streamline communication with tenants.
- Buildium: An all-in-one property management software that helps landlords and property managers handle every aspect of their rental business, from leasing to accounting.
- Yardi Voyager: A platform that offers property management, accounting, and operations for real estate professionals, allowing for seamless integration and data management.

Legal Aspects in Estate Management
Estate management services operate within a legal framework that governs various aspects of property management, ensuring compliance with regulations and laws to protect both property owners and tenants.
Importance of Compliance with Regulations
Maintaining compliance with regulations in estate management is crucial to avoid legal issues, penalties, or even the loss of reputation. Estate management service providers must adhere to laws related to property ownership, tenancy agreements, lease terms, and maintenance standards to ensure a smooth and lawful operation.
- Adhering to zoning laws and building codes to ensure properties are used appropriately and safely.
- Complying with tenancy laws regarding rent collection, eviction processes, and tenant rights to avoid legal disputes
- Following environmental regulations for property maintenance, waste disposal, and energy efficiency to meet sustainability standards.
Legal Challenges Faced by Estate Management Service Providers
Estate management service providers often encounter various legal challenges that can impact their operations and reputation. These challenges may include:
- Disputes with tenants over lease agreements, property maintenance, or security deposit refunds.
- Lawsuits related to property damage, injuries on the premises, or violations of fair housing laws.
- Regulatory changes that require adjustments in management practices or property upgrades to comply with new laws.
